About

Anne‐Claude Gavin is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cell Biology and Spectroscopy. According to data from OpenAlex, Anne‐Claude Gavin has authored 91 papers receiving a total of 6.7k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 74 papers in Molecular Biology, 18 papers in Cell Biology and 14 papers in Spectroscopy. Recurrent topics in Anne‐Claude Gavin's work include Lipid Membrane Structure and Behavior (13 papers), Bioinformatics and Genomic Networks (13 papers) and Advanced Proteomics Techniques and Applications (12 papers). Anne‐Claude Gavin is often cited by papers focused on Lipid Membrane Structure and Behavior (13 papers), Bioinformatics and Genomic Networks (13 papers) and Advanced Proteomics Techniques and Applications (12 papers). Anne‐Claude Gavin coll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Switzerland and United Kingdom. Anne‐Claude Gavin's co-authors include Peer Bork, Michael Kuhn, Mónica Campillos, Lars Juhl Jensen, Kenji Maeda, Giulio Superti‐Furga, Sebastian Kühner, Luís Serrano, Sabine Schorderet‐Slatkine and Ángel R. Nebreda and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Science and Cell.
